我们检测到您正在使用不支持的浏览器. 为了获得最好的体验,请使用Chrome, Firefox, Safari或Edge访问该网站. X

我们的微处理器(mpu)得到了全系列软件开发工具的支持, 调试和编程. Linux® 我们的MPLAB® 开发生态系统和选定的合作伙伴解决方案特别适合开发嵌入式应用程序.

Cross-Build Environments for The Linux Operating System (OS) Users

像Buildroot和OpenEmbedded/Yocto Project这样的交叉构建环境允许您生成Linux操作系统用户空间应用程序和定制的根文件系统. 初学者可以从专门的Linux4SAM网站学习更多内容, 哪些特性提供了可下载的预构建二进制演示,以及构建自己的发行版的逐步说明.

MPLAB X Integrated Development Environment

MPLAB X Integrated Development Environment(IDE)是一个可扩展的, 高度可配置的软件程序,合并强大的工具,以帮助您发现, 配置, 开发, 调试和合格的嵌入式设计为我们的mpu. MPLAB X IDE与MPLAB软件和工具的开发生态系统无缝结合, 其中很多都是完全免费的.

IAR Embedded Workbench for Arm® processors (EWARM)

IAR提供了包含编译器的集成开发环境, 一个汇编程序, 我们的Arm核心微处理器的链接器和调试器. IAR EWARM支持MPLAB Harmony v3、Softpacks和Express Logic X-Ware物联网平台.

GNU Toolchain Bare Metal and RTOS-Based Systems

GNU工具链是一个工具/库的集合,用于为Microchip Arm基于核心的微处理器创建应用程序. 这个集合包括编译器, 装配器和连接器以及标准C, c++和数学库.

J-32 Debug Probe

J-32 Debug Probe调试器/程序员提供了实惠, 快速和简单的调试我们的MPU产品. 它完全集成到MPLAB X Integrated Development Environment和编程工具中. 连接现有的硬件是简单的,因为它保持Segger J-Link/J-Trace 20针调试连接器. J-32取代流行的SAM-ICE.

SAM-BA In-System Programmer

SAM-BA软件为连接到主控板的内部和外部存储器的系统内编程提供了一套开放的工具.  你可以通过JTAG来编程,调试UART或USB接口. 如果您使用MPU的安全引导特性,那么您应该使用安全SAM-BA版本.